Research Abstract |
The knowledge about the wetting of molten slags on brick surfaces is substantial as the driving force of the infiltration. The time-dependent change in the apparent contact angle was observed at 1523 K for a FeO- <SiO_2> slag to bricks in consideration of the surface roughness and the porosity by the sessile drop method. The additional observation was also carried out on dense mullite and alumina plates for comparison. A good mutually consistent tendency is seen among the wetting behaviors of the slag on the bricks, the dense plates and the capillary walls. Since no theory is at present available for the evaluation of the dynamic immersion force, the determination has been carried out in capillaries by the combination of the measurable data and the physical properties. Two empirical methods were tried here for the estimation in the bricks. The first one is based on the various examinations of the measured data for the phenomenological correlations. The second method is on the basis of liquidus line in the phase diagram on the assumtion the molten slag reaches the saturation at the interface. Both the results appears in reasonable concerd, in spite of lack of the sufficient accuracy in all the date used.
